ABSTRACT

Objective:To study the clinical characteristics and differences of severe hyperbilirubinemia caused by hemolytic disease of the newborn (HDN) and glucose-6-phosphate dehydrogenase (G6PD) deficiency.Methods:From January 2014 to December 2021, newborns (gestational age ≥ 35 weeks and postnatal age ≤ 28 d) admitted to the Department of Neonatology of Hunan Children's Hospital with severe hyperbilirubinemia caused by HDN or G6PD deficiency were retrospectively analyzed. According to the etiology of hyperbilirubinemia, they were assigned into HDN group and G6PD deficiency group. The general conditions, clinical manifestations, laboratory results, treatment and prognosis of the two groups were compared using SPSS 26.0 software.Results:A total of 532 cases were in the HDN group and 413 cases in the G6PD deficiency group. The HDN group reached peak hyperbilirubinemia earlier than the G6PD deficiency group [3(2,5) d vs. 6(4,8)d, P<0.05]. The HDN group had lower peak value of total serum bilirubin [379.5(345.6,426.7) μmol/L vs. 486.4 (413.5,577.4) μmol/L] and lower incidence of anemia [37.4% (199/532) vs. 55.0% (227/413)]than the G6PD deficiency group.The incidence of anemia with elevated reticulocyte percent(Ret%) in the HDN group was higher than the G6PD deficiency group[66.3%(132/199) vs. 5.7%(13/227), P<0.05]. Compared with the G6PD deficiency group, the incidences of exchange transfusion and repeated (≥2 times) exchange transfusion, acute bilirubin encephalopathy(ABE) and the mortality rate after withdrawal of treatment in the HDN group were significantly lower ( P<0.05). Conclusions:Neonatal severe hyperbilirubinemia caused by HDN has early onset. G6PD deficiency caused hyperbilirubinemia has higher incidences of anemia, more severe jaundice and ABE, without increased Ret%.

ABSTRACT

@#Objective     To systematically evaluate the safety, efficacy, and economics of intracardiac echocardiography (ICE) versus transesophageal echocardiography (TEE) in left atrial appendage occlusion (LAAO). Methods     PubMed, EMbase, The Cochrane Library, CBM, CNKI, VIP and WanFang Database were systematically  searched to collect relevant studies on comparing ICE and TEE-guided LAAO from inception to June 15th, 2022. Two reviewers independently screened the literatures, extracted the data, and assessed the risk of bias of the included studies. Meta-analyses were performed using RevMan 5.3 and R 4.0.3. Retrospective cohort studies were excluded for sensitivity analysis. Subgroup analyses were performed based on the types of occluder and ICE catheter. Results     A total of 14 studies with 6 599 patients were included. Meta-analyses showed no statistical differences in technical success rate, overall complications, device embolization, peri-device leakage, device-related thrombus, stroke, vascular complications, bleeding, operation time, fluoroscopy time, or contrast agent volume between the ICE and TEE-guided LAAO. The total in-room time (MD=–33.47 min, 95%CI –41.20 to –25.73, P<0.000 01) and radiation dosage (MD=–170.20 mGy, 95%CI –309.79 to –30.62, P=0.02) were lower in the ICE group than those in the TEE group, whereas the incidence of pericardial effusion/tamponade was higher than the TEE group (RR=1.57, 95%CI 1.01 to 2.45, P=0.048). Except for pericardial effusion/tamponade, subgroup analyses and sensitivity analysis showed similar results. The analysis based on the cost data from the United States showed comparable or even lower total costs for ICE versus TEE, but comparative domestic cost studies were lacking. Conclusion     Current evidence suggests that ICE-guided LAAO can reduce radiation dosage and total in-room time, and there is no statistical difference in the overall complication rate between the two groups. Owing to the limitations of sample size and quality of the included studies, the conclusion still needs to be verified by large sample size and high-quality randomized controlled trials.

ABSTRACT

ObjectiveTo analyze the effects of mindfulness-based childbirth on procedural fear, pain and pregnancy outcome in pregnant women, so as to provide references for clinical application of mindfulness-based childbirth. MethodsA total of 100 pregnant women in the Third Hospital of Mianyang from January 2018 to January 2019 were selected, and divided into experimental group and control group by random number table method, each with 50 cases. All pregnant women received routine nursing, based on this, experimental group received an 8-week mindfulness-based childbirth intervention. Then pregnant women were evaluated with Childbirth Attitudes Questionnaires (CAQ) and Numerical Rating Scale (NRS), meantime, the labour course and mode of delivery were recorded. Thereafter, the two groups were compared in terms of fear, pain, labor course and delivery mode. ResultsThe scores of CAQ [(30.46±9.27) vs.(43.24±14.54), t=-5.242, P<0.01] and NRS [(6.64±0.80) vs.(7.32±0.77), t=-4.331, P<0.01] yielded statistical differences between experimental group and control group. The labor course of experimental group was shorter than that of control group [(10.10±1.91)h vs.(13.28±3.28)h, t=-5.921, P<0.01]. The vaginal delivery rate was 84.00% in experimental group and 60.00% in control group, and the cesarean section rate was 16.00% and 40.00%, respectively, with statistical difference (χ2=7.143, P<0.01). ConclusionMindfulness-based childbirth may alleviate the labor fear and pain, shorten the labor course and promote vaginal delivery.

ABSTRACT

Objective:To investigate the effects of different doses of Lycium barbarum polysaccharides (LBP) and aerobic exercise on rats with non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) and its mechanisms. Methods:SD rats of 8 weeks old were randomly divided into normal control group and high fat diet (HFD) group. The normal control group was given normal diet, and the HFD group was given HFD for 10 weeks to construct a NAFLD rat model. After successful modeling, the rats with NAFLD were assigned into four groups with eight in each, namely: HFD group, LBP-a group (50 mg/kg), LBP-b group (100 mg/kg) and aerobic exercise group (20 m/min, 60 min/d). After the intervention for 6 weeks, fasting for 12 hour and fasting blood glucose level was measured. Blood samples and liver tissues of rats were collected after intraperitoneal anesthesia with 10% chloral hydrate. The levels of glutamate pyruvic transaminase (GPT), glutamic oxaloacetic transaminase (GOT), total cholesterol (TC), triacylglycerol (TAG), low density lipoprotein (LDL), high density lipoprotein (HDL), malondialdehyde (MDA), superoxide dismutase (SOD) and irisin in rats were measured according to corresponding protocols of kits. The expressions of peroxisome proliferators-activated receptor-γ coactivator-1 α (Pgc1-α) and fibronectin type III domain-containing protein 5 (Fndc5) in liver were detected by using reverse transcription polymerase chain reaction. Results:Compared with the HFD group, the levels of GPT, GOT, TC, TAG, MDA and homeostasis model assessment of insulin resistance (HOMA-IR) were significantly decreased in LBP-a group, LBP-b group and aerobic exercise group (P<0.05). The levels of HDL and SOD were significantly increased in three intervention groups (P<0.05). The levels of LDL were markedly decreased and the levels of irisin were significantly increased in LBP-b group and aerobic exercise group compared with the HFD group (P<0.05). The expressions of Pgc1-α mRNA in LBP-b group and aerobic exercise group were up-regulated as compared with the HFD group (P<0.05). The expressions of Fndc5 mRNA in three intervention groups were up-regulated as compared with the HFD group (P<0.05). Conclusion:LBP and aerobic exercise can significantly improve lipid metabolism disorder and decrease liver oxidative stress in rats with NAFLD, which may be related to the up-regulated expressions of Pgc1-α mRNA and Fndc5 mRNA.

ABSTRACT

Aim To explore the inhibitory effect of Euonymus alatus on hepatic fibrosis induced by carbon tetrachloride (CCl4) in mice and its mechanism. Methods Eighty C57BL/6 male mice were randomly divided into eight groups: normal group, CCl4model group, Euonymus alatus(EA) ethanol extracts groups in early stage(EAE), EA ethanol extracts groups in later stage(EAL),two drug groups with low/medium/high dose(EAE-L/M/H, EAL-L/M/H), with 10 mice in each group. Fibrosis model was established by injecting CCl4in peritoneal cavity,and the study lasted for 30 days. Different doses of drugs were given from 1 st day to 15 th day in EAE while from 16 th day to 30 th day in EAL,then all mice were sacrificed to for the observation of the morphological changes and collage-nous fiber by HE and Masson staining. Liver index, ALT,AST and TNF-α were tested by ELISA. The ex-pressions of α-SMA and CollagenⅠwere measured by immunohistochemistry and Western blot. Results Compared to normal group, liver index, ALT, AST, TNF-α, α-SMA and CollagenⅠ in EA groups were lower than those in model group in a dose-dependent manner(P<0.01 or P<0.05). Liver morphology and collagenous fiber in EAE and EAL were better than those in model group in a dose-dependent manner. The effect of EAE were superior to that of the EAL in HE, Masson, α-SMA, Collagen Ⅰ indexes(P <0.05). Conclusions Euonymus alatus may inhibit the process of hepatic fibrosis in mice with dose-effect de-pendence, and drug treatment in early stage performs better,which may be related to the decrease of TNF-α that affects the expression of α-SMA and Collagen Ⅰ.

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VE: To establish a simple and sensitive method for simultaneous detection of chlorpyrifos( CPF),and its metabolite 3,5,6-trichloro-2-pyridinol( TCP) in plasma samples by ultra performance liquid chromatography( UPLC).METHODS: The 0. 5 m L of blood sample was extracted by ethyl acetate,then separated by C18 column using acetonitrile /water as a mobile phase and detected by diode-array detector under the ultraviolet spectrum of 298 nm( 0. 0-2. 0 min) and289 nm( 2. 0-5. 0 min) through UPLC. RESULTS: The method showed that a good linear range was 1. 00-50. 00 mg / L of both CPF and TCP,and the correlation coefficients was 0. 999 9. The limit of detection was 0. 30 mg / L and the lower limits of quantitation was 1. 00 mg / L of both CPF and TCP. The recovery rates of CPF and TCP were 87. 20 %-103. 08 %and 86. 20 %-99. 28 %,respectively. The within-run relative standard deviation( RSD) of CPF and TCP was 5. 28 %-6. 17 % and 2. 32 %-4. 43 %,and the between-run RSD was 6. 62 %-7. 53 % and 3. 55 %-5. 24 %. Samples can be kept in4 degrees Celsius refrigerator for 7 days. CONCLUSION:s The proposed method is simple,reliable and sensitive. It can be applied for simultaneous detection of CPF and its metabolite TCP in plasma samples.

ABSTRACT

Objective To investigate the values and characteristics of 75 g oral glucose tolerance test (OGTT) in women with different pre-pregnancy body mass index (BMI) and to evaluate the risk of gestational diabetes mellitus (GDM).Methods Medical records of 9 803 pregnant women attending the Peking University First Hospital and delivered between July 1, 2011 and December 31, 2013 were retrospectively analyzed.The frequency of adverse pregnancy outcomes across different degrees pre-pregnancy BMI was calculated.We divided participants into 4 groups based on pre-pregnancy BMI, underweight: BMI<18.5 kg/m2 (1 221 cases), normal weight: 18.5-23.9 kg/m2 (6 594 cases), overweight: 24-27.9 kg/m2 (1 549 cases), obesity: ≥28.0 kg/m2 (439 cases).The diagnosis of GDM was made when any one of the values was met or exceeded in 75 g OGTT.The characteristics of 75 g OGTT and the incidence of GDM were analyzed.Results (1) The average age, pre-pregnancy weight, height and pre-pregnancy BMI of the participants was (30.5±3.7) years, (57.7±9.0) kg, (162.8±4.9) cm and (21.8±3.2) kg/m2, respectively.All the values of 75 g OGTT were presented normal distribution.(2)There was statistical difference in the glucose levels among women with different pre-pregnancy BMI.The fasting, 1-hour, 2-hour glucose were (4.55± 0.34), (7.31 ± 1.54), (6.38± 1.23) mmol/L in underweight women, (4.65 ±0.38), (7.70± 1.59), (6.70± 1.27) mmol/L in normal weight women, (4.82±0.47),(8.29±1.67),(7.04±1.29) mmol/L in overweight women and (4.94±0.48), (8.56 ± 1.64), (7.10 ± 1.35) mmol/L in obesity women (P<0.01).(3) The incidence of GDM was 21.76%(2 133/9 803) in our study.There were 1 374 cases (64.42%, 1 374/2 133)with only one abnormal OGTT value while 759 cases (35.58%, 759/2 133)with two or more abnormal values.The incidence of GDM in women with underweight, normal weight, overweight and obesity was 12.53%(153/1 221),19.71%(1 300/ 6 594),32.73% (507/1 549) and 39.41% (173/439), respectively (P<0.05).Meanwhile, the incidence of women with two and more abnormal OGTT value in GDM was increased as the pre-pregnancy increasing.Conclusion The risk of GDM is increased as pre-pregnancy BMI increasing, and the risk of GDM increases significantly in women with pre-pregnancy overweight or obesity.

ABSTRACT

Anaerobic ammonium oxidation (ANAMMOX), as its essential advantages of high efficiency and low cost, is a promising novel biological nitrogen elimination process with attractive application prospects. Over the past two decades, many processes based on the ANAMMOX reaction have been continuously studied and applied to practical engineering, with the perspective of reaching 100 full-scale installations in operation worldwide by 2014. Our review summarizes various forms of ANAMMOX processes, including partial nitritation-ANAMMOX, completely autotrophic nitrogen removal over nitrite, oxygen limited autotrophic nitrification and denitrification, denitrifying ammonium oxidation, aerobic deammonification, simultaneous partial nitrification, ANAMMOX and denitrification, single-stage nitrogen removal using ANAMMOX and partial nitritation. We also compare the operating conditions for one-stage and two-stage processes and summarize the obstacles and countermeasures in engineering application of ANAMMOX systems, such as moving bed biofilm reactor, sequencing batch reactor and granular sludge reactor. Finally, we discuss the future research and application direction, which should focus on the optimization of operating conditions and applicability of the process to the actual wastewater, especially on automated control and the impact of special wastewater composition on process performance.

ABSTRACT

To study the effect of preservation temperature on the characteristics of anaerobic ammonium oxidation (Anammox) granules and optimize the preservation temperature of Anammox granules, the Anammox granules were cultivated in an upflow anaerobic sludge bed reactor through adjusting the hydraulic retention times, and the inorganic carbon with KHCO3/NaHCO3 was alternately supplied. Subsequently, the enriched Anammox granules were preserved at -40, 4 and 35 °C, and ambient temperature of (27 ± 4) °C. NaHCO3 can be used as the inorganic carbon for the growth of anaerobic ammonium oxidizing bacterium (AnAOB). The best preservation temperature was 4 °C for maintaining Anammox biomass, Anammox activity, settleability, and the integrity of the Anammox granule and AnAOB cell structure. During the preservation period, the first-order exponential decay model can simulate the decay of Anammox biomass and activity, and the decay coefficients (bAN) of Anammox biomass and activity had positive correlation with the degree of AnAOB cell lysis. Meanwhile, the rate of Anammox biomass decay was larger than that of Anammox activity. The ratio of protein to polysaccharide in extracellular polymeric substances and heme c cannot effectively indicate the changes of Anammox granules settleability and activity, respectively, and the bioactivity has a negative association with the degree of AnAOB cell lysis.

ABSTRACT

Objective To investigate the clinical and immunological features,therapeutic response as well as prognosis of adult onset Still's disease (AOSD).Methods AOSD was diagnosed in 137 patients referred to our department.Clinical and immunological data were retrospectively analyzed.Therapeutic response and prognosis were systemically reviewed during the follow-up period.Intergroup incidence divergence was analyzed by chi-square test.Cox regression analysis was adopted to determine factors related with relapse.Results Fever,rash and arthritis were the cardinal clinical features of AOSD patients.Elevated inflammatory indices including ferritin (128 suhjects,97.1% ) along with neutrophilia and liver dysfunction were the main laboratory findings.Ninety-eight patients were followed up and 75% (73 subjects) had achieved complete remission after 4 weeks treatment.Forty-one patients (42%) who had achieved remission relapsed during follow-up period.Combination of glucocorticoid steroid and disease modifying antirheumatic drugs (DMARDs) were more effective than glucocorticoid steroid only in inducing remission and preventing relapse.More patients received glucocorticoid combined with methotrcxate and hydroxychloroquine achieved remission (8 of 8 patients) than patients who were treated with glucocorticoid and methotrexate (25 of 28 patients,89% ) and those treated with glucocorticoid and hydroxychloroquine (14 of 16 patients,88% ).Patients with glucocorticoid were more likely to suffer disease recurrence than those who took glucocorticoid combined with DMARDs (61% vs 29%,P=0.004).Cox regression analysis suggested that methotrexate had protec-tive effect against recurrence [RR=0.418,95%CI (0.192-0.909),P=0.028].5% of patients were diagnosed to other diseases during the follow up period.Conclusion Initial treatment with combined glucocorticoid and DMARDs is beneficial to induce remission and prevent reoccurrence.Methotrcxate has a protective effect against recurrence.

ABSTRACT

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To investigate the intima-media thickness and cardiac remodeling in patients with prehypertension and impaired glucose tolerance.</p><p><b>METHOD</b>Three-hundred patients were divided into four groups: normal control (NC, n = 61), prehypertension (PH, n = 83), impaired glucose tolerance (IGT, n = 91), prehypertension and impaired glucose tolerance (PH + IGT, n = 65). Intima-media thickness (IMT) was measured by doppler ultrasonography. Left ventricle mess (LVMI), midwall fractional shortening (mFS), peakE/peakA (E/A) were measured by echocardiography.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>(1) IMT was significantly increased in PH, IGT and PH + IGT groups than in NC group [(0.7 ± 0.1) mm, (0.7 ± 0.1) mm and (1.0 ± 0.1) mm vs.(0.6 ± 0.1) mm, all P < 0.01], which was significantly high in PH + IGT group than in PH or IGT group. Regression analysis demonstrated that high-sensitivity C-reactive protein (hs-CRP), 2-hour postprandial blood glucose (2hPBG), systolic pressure (SBP), diastolic blood pressure (DBP) were independent predictors to increased IMT. (2) LVMI was higher in PH and PH + IGT groups than in NC group [(97.0 ± 3.3) g/m(2), (97.1 ± 2.8) g/m(2) vs.(87.0 ± 2.0) g/m(2), (87.9 ± 1.5) g/m(2), all P < 0.01], and positively related with SBP, DBP. (3) mFS was lower in PH and PH + IGT groups [(14.0 ± 0.8)%, (14.0 ± 0.8)% vs. (18.3 ± 1.0)%, (18.2 ± 0.5)%, P < 0.01], negatively related with SBP and DBP. E/A was similar among groups and lower E/A was associated with higher SBP.</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>Vascular and left ventricular structure remodeling and systolic dysfunction could be detected in prehypertension patients. Impaired glucose tolerance could enhance vascular remodeling in prehypertension patients.</p>

ABSTRACT

<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To study the risk factors of hepatitis B virus (HBV) intrauterine infection.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>Risk factors of HBV intrauterine infection were analyzed by nested case control study.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>Data from univariate analysis revealed that risk factors of HBV intrauterine infection were positive results on HLA-DR3 (OR = 4.71, 1.62-13.66), HBV DNA (OR = 6.59, 2.72-15.97) and HBeAg (OR = 4.53, 1.93-10.64) in pregnant women, HLA-DR3 (OR = 3.91, 1.18-12.94) in newborn, HLA-I) R3 (OR = 5.96, 1.14-31.15) both in pregnant women and her newborns and HBV infection in placentas (OR = 2.51,1.12-5.60). Results from Multivariate unconditional logistics regression analysis showed that the risk factors of HBV intrauterine infection were positive in both HLA-DR3 (OR = 4.65, 1.44-15.05) and HBV DNA (OR = 6.56, 2.65-16.23) in pregnant women. However, there was no interaction between the two factors. The exposure rate of other factors did not reveal the difference in the two groups. With the increase of HBV DNA in pregnant women, the risk of HBV intrauterine infection was rising (chi2 = 16.74, P < 0.05).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>Risk factors of HBV intrauterine infection were HLA-DR3 positive and HBV DNA positive in pregnant women but there was no interaction between the two factors. The risk of HBV intrauterine infection was increased along with the increase of HBV DNA in pregnant women.</p>

ABSTRACT

Objective To summarize the management of scrotal gangrene.Methods Totally,14 male patients (mean age,48 years;age range,27-74 years) with scrotal gangrene were treated from August 2003 to June 2005.Among these patients,scrotal gangrene was complicated by perianal and penile gangrene in 2 cases;by perianal,penile and inguinal gangrene in 10 cases;by perianal,penile,inguinal gangrene and abdominal subcutaneous gangrene in 2 cases.Three cases had concomitantly necrosis of the penis;and 5 ca- ses,orchitis.Bacterial cultures were performed in all 14 cases with the positive results.All patients underwent surgical treatment,including PhaseⅠincisions,aggressive debridement,drainage,irrigation,and scrotoplas- ty.After operation they received antibiotic therapy and supporting treatment.Three cases of penile necrosis underwent complete penis amputation and transplanting the urethra before the anus.Five cases of orchitis un- derwent unilateral orchiectomy.Two cases of abdominal gangrene underwent surgical subcutaneous treatment, including incision,aggressive debridement,drainage,and irrigation.Results Twelve cases undergoing scrotoplasty achieved PhaseⅠhealing.Two cases undergoing urethral fistulation recovered well.Ten cases of penile skin gangrene received penile dermatoplasty 1 month later,and then recovered.Two cases who had al- ready had AIDS died 2 or 3 d after operation.Conclusions The management of scrotal gangrene primarily consists of early and aggressive debridement,antibiotic therapy and supporting treatment.The PhaseⅠde- bridement and scrotoplasty as well as drainage are effective for the treatment of scrotal gangrene.
